The legendary Brazilian footballer Pele congratulated the striker of the French football club Paris Saint-Germain (PSG) and the Argentine national team Lionel Messi with the presentation of his seventh Ballon d’Or. The 81-year-old ex-striker of the Brazilian national team wrote about this on November 29 on his Instagram page.
According to him, the seventh highest award was a fair tribute to Messi’s unique talent.
“Seven times, thank you very much!” – thanked the Argentinean Pele.
The ceremony took place in Paris. As noted “Sport-Express”, Polish footballer Robert Lewandowski received the Forward of the Year consolation prize, although experts believed that he was worthy of the best footballer award.
In his speech, Messi addressed Lewandowski. “Robert, you deserve an award last year. You should have taken the prize home, ”said the Argentine.
After that, the presentation of the “Ballon d’Or” to Messi caused a violent reaction from the public. Former England striker Gary Lineker congratulated Messi, but recalled the success of the Polish athlete.
“Messi agrees. Messi is right. Give Lyova a reward. Such a simple and correct action, “he wrote.
The President of the Polish Football Federation Tsarek Kulesha supported his compatriot.
“I’m proud of Lewandowski! Historic moment, the highest position for a Pole in voting for the Ballon d’Or and the award for the best striker of the year. Robert will give us many more reasons to rejoice, especially in the form of the national team. For me, he is the best footballer in the world! ”- he wrote on Twitter.
Messi received the Ballon d’Or in 2009, 2010, 2011, 2012, 2015 and 2019. He remains the leader in the number of trophies. Behind him is the forward of Manchester United and the Portuguese national team Cristiano Ronaldo with five Ballon d’Or.
The 34-year-old Messi is a ten-time Spanish champion, a seven-time National Cup winner and an eight-time Spanish Super Cup. He has won the Champions League four times, the UEFA Super Cup and the Club World Cup three times.
In August, Barcelona announced Messi’s departure, and since July 1 he has been listed as a free agent. On August 10, Messi and his wife left Barcelona and went to Paris.
